Romulus Gaita fled his home in the native Yugoslavia at age 13, and found Australia together with his youthful wife Christina as well as their infant boy Raimond right after the finish of The Second World War.

Tragic occasions would overtake the boy’s existence, but Raimond Gaita comes with an remarkable story to inform about becoming an adult together with his father among the stony paddocks and flowing grasses of country Australia.

Written simply and movingly, Romulus, My Dad is all about the way a compassionate and honest man trained his boy this is of just living a good existence. It’s about passion, unfaithfulness and madness, about friendship and also the pleasure and dignity of labor, about character and fate, affliction and spirituality. Less
